Output 58697802f4b32855f1faf097bda9c2d975ad25d58f467f7ee5643d3fe34cc04b:3

value
15310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e171d271e67fef05225257a9b8ab8e766020fd OP_EQUAL
address
MTfvG2pXVv61aFFYFo9ov7Rj5ZwBr1n8L2
transaction
58697802f4b32855f1faf097bda9c2d975ad25d58f467f7ee5643d3fe34cc04b
spent
true